The Final Days
A Behind the Scenes Look at the Last, Desperate Abuses of Power by the Clinton White House
by Barbara Olson
Regnery Publishing, Inc.; ISBN: 0895261677
Hardcover - 258 pages (October 22, 2001)

New York Times best-selling author Barbara Olson, whose Hell to Pay laid bare the sordid political deals of Hillary Rodham Clinton, turned her razor sharp vision on the Clintons' shocking excesses in their final days of office: the outrageous pardons to political cronies and friends, the looting of the White House, the executive orders that were sheer abuses of presidential power, the presidential library that is becoming a massive boondoggle of vanity more appropriate to a Third World dictator, and much more. This was how the Clintons chose to end their occupation of the White House, in a story whose reverberations are still shaking the political landscape.

Barbara Olson's Hell to Pay spent more than a dozen weeks on the New York Times bestseller list. Before the terrorist acts of September 11, 2001 took her life, Barbara was a lawyer in private practice and a political analyst and commentator on television. She lived in Northern Virginia with her husband, Theodore Olson, the solicitor general of the United States. Final Days has spent two consecutive weeks at #2 on the New York Times bestseller list. There are more than 200,000 copies in print through four printings.
